1. Find the number of distinguishable permutations of the given letters AAABBBCD''.

Mathematics
1 answer:
hoa [83]3 years ago
6 0

Answer:

1. 1120

2, 0.1071

Step-by-step explanation:

1.the number of distinguishable permutations of the given letters

AAABBBCD    A is repeated 3, B is also repeated thrice

= \frac{8!}{3!3!}

=1120

2.If  it begins with at least 2 A's , no. of permutations

\frac{6!}{3!}

=120

Therefore, the probability of random permutations of AA

=120/1120= 3/28= 0.1071

I'm assuming you're looking to find the expanded form of the number?

This number is in scientific notation. The easiest way to convert it to a normal number is to move the decimal place 14 to the right. I've attached a picture showing how to do this. You should get 630,000,000,000,000

There's a faster way to do this - notice that you need to move the decimal 14 to the right, and there's one number already after the decimal place. Therefore, 13 places will be filled with zeros. So, just write out 63 and add 13 zeros.
